Sangita Sahni is a scholar working on Plant Science, Parasitology and Molecular Biology. According to data from OpenAlex, Sangita Sahni has authored 90 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 37 papers in Plant Science, 27 papers in Parasitology and 22 papers in Molecular Biology. Recurrent topics in Sangita Sahni’s work include Vector-borne infectious diseases (25 papers), Leptospirosis research and findings (10 papers) and Plant-Microbe Interactions and Immunity (9 papers). Sangita Sahni is often cited by papers focused on Vector-borne infectious diseases (25 papers), Leptospirosis research and findings (10 papers) and Plant-Microbe Interactions and Immunity (9 papers). Sangita Sahni collaborates with scholars based in United States, India and Australia. Sangita Sahni's co-authors include Abha Sahni, Elena Rydkina, David J. Silverman, Charles W. Francis, Raymond B. Baggs, Bishun Deo Prasad, C. W. Francis, P. J. Simpson‐Haidaris, Victor J. Marder and Gayle G. Vaday and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Blood and Scientific Reports.
